what is the prime factorization of 81

Respuesta :

dre0v0 dre0v0
  • 01-11-2016
81 is a composite number and is 9 squared. 81 = 1 x 81, 3 x 27, or 9 x 9. Factors of 81: 1, 3, 9, 27, 81. Prime factorization: 81 = 3 x 3 x 3 x 3 which can also be written 3^4.
